YVMIN Sunglasses: Wearable Art for the Avant-Garde
Step into YVMIN’s surreal universe—where sunglasses transform into conceptual jewelry for the face. The Chinese cult label redefines eyewear as interactive art pieces that spark conversation.
Signature Dadaist Aesthetics
Playful deconstruction of classic shapes with unexpected twists
Bold architectural frames in “unwearable” silhouettes that magistically fit
Whimsical details like dangling charms, detachable elements, and kinetic components
Materials as Storytelling
Resin castings that mimic melting ice or floating clouds
3D-printed metallic structures with organic imperfections
Mixed-media combinations of acetate, ceramic, and semi-precious stones
Collector-Worthy Concepts
Each seasonal collection explores new narratives:
“Anti-Gravity” series with floating lens illusions
“Digital Decay” cyberpunk-inspired corroded metal effects
“Memory Objects” frames embedded with “found artifact” textures
